How they compare
Slovenia currently reports 11.1% against 11.0% in Saint Kitts and Nevis, a difference of 0.1%.
The two have swapped places 9 times across 20 shared years of data; in 2001 it was Saint Kitts and Nevis ahead.
Slovenia ranks 131st and Saint Kitts and Nevis ranks 133rd of 196 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Slovenia averaged higher in 1 and Saint Kitts and Nevis in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Slovenia | Saint Kitts and Nevis |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 12.0% | 12.3% | 0.3% | Saint Kitts and Nevis |
| 2010s | 10.7% | 11.1% | 0.4% | Saint Kitts and Nevis |
| 2020s | 10.8% | 8.0% | 2.8% | Slovenia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
